Where To Get Pizza Delivery In NYC

"Rubirosa’s vodka sauce could make overcooked angel hair a can’t-miss dish. When it’s on top of perfectly crispy Staten Island-style crust and covered in melted mozzarella, the result is one of our favorite pies anywhere. If you want to mix things up, go for a Tie-Dye pie with pesto in addition to vodka sauce." - team infatuation
